Not such a Quietroom – 20 years and partying strong!

Mark Scantlebury and Vincent Franklin set up Quietroom in 2003, knowing only enough about pensions to reckon they could make a difference.

20 years on – they have!

They gave a great party last night – befitting an organization that has given much more to pensions than it has taken out.
